<p class=ql-align-justify><span style=background-color: rgba(0 0 0 0); color: rgba(0 0 0 1)>Health policy and reform in the United States began in 1912 when Teddy Roosevelt and the Progressive Party endorsed social insurance as part of their platform which included health insurance. That same year the National Convention of Insurance Commissioners developed its first model state law to regulate health insurance. A few years later in 1915 the American Association for Labor Legislation drafted a bill to require health insurance. However with the United States entering World War I soon after the bill was never enacted.</span></p><p class=ql-align-justify></p><p class=ql-align-justify><span style=background-color: rgba(0 0 0 0); color: rgba(0 0 0 1)>Healthcare and Politics will walk you through the changes that have taken place in America's healthcare system reviewing how politics have shaped it over the past 113 years-and what you can expect in the years to come.</span></p><p></p>
